Software Rendering 1: Drawing Lines
Channel:
Subscribers:
15,100
Published on ● Video Link: https://www.youtube.com/watch?v=IXMDMi09S3w
#gamedev #gamedevelopment #programming
Linear Algebros: https://github.com/amengede/linear-algebros
OpenGL Project: https://github.com/amengede/graphics-programming-sandbox
Vulkan Project: https://github.com/amengede/vulkan-graphics-sandbox
Discord: https://discord.gg/vU2PKasZdn
Patreon: patreon.com/user?u=58955910
Playlist: https://youtube.com/playlist?list=PLn3eTxaOtL2NLlk1rRb_hiZw9uWHxl-3Q
0:00:00 - Introduction
0:01:31 - Theory: Addressing Individual Pixels
0:05:10 - Theory: Naive Line Algorithm
0:07:52 - Theory: Bresenham's Line Algorithm
0:22:43 - Practice: Drawing Horizontal and Vertical Lines
0:34:48 - Practice: Drawing Naive Lines
0:52:38 - Practice: Drawing Bresenham Lines
1:04:57 - Conclusion
Other Videos By GetIntoGameDev
Tags:
game dev
game development
programming
java
vulkan
opengl
multithreading
mathematics
math
computer science
game developer
shaders
python
pygame
game review